CAS 105191-12-6
:6-BROMO-1H-INDOLE-2-CARBALDEHYDE
Description:
6-Bromo-1H-indole-2-carbaldehyde is an organic compound characterized by its indole structure, which is a bicyclic compound consisting of a benzene ring fused to a pyrrole ring. The presence of a bromine atom at the 6-position and an aldehyde functional group at the 2-position significantly influences its chemical reactivity and properties. This compound is typically a pale yellow to brown solid and is soluble in organic solvents such as ethanol and dimethyl sulfoxide (DMSO). It is often used in synthetic organic chemistry, particularly in the development of p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als, due to its ability to participate in various chemical reactions, including nucleophilic additions and condensation reactions. The aldehyde group allows for further functionalization, making it a versatile intermediate in organic synthesis. Additionally, compounds like 6-bromo-1H-indole-2-carbaldehyde may exhibit biological activity, which can be of interest in medicinal chemistry research. Proper handling and storage are essential due to potential reactivity and safety considerations associated with brominated compounds.
Formula:C9H6BrNO
InChI:InChI=1/C9H6BrNO/c10-7-2-1-6-3-8(5-12)11-9(6)4-7/h1-5,11H
SMILES:c1cc(cc2c1cc(C=O)[nH]2)Br
